Onboard 5V Fan Port

The Pi board has an onboard controllable interface at 5V for main controller cooling, with the wiring method as shown below

Reference Configuration

[mcu host]                      # FlyOS has already generated the linux MCU for you by default, define it to use            
serial: /tmp/klipper_host_mcu

[temperature_sensor FLY-π] # Host machine temperature
sensor_type: temperature_host


[temperature_fan core_fan] # Host machine cooling fan
pin: host:gpiochip1/gpio103 # Host machine fan pin
max_power: 1.0
sensor_type: temperature_host # Set to host machine main controller temperature
control:watermark # Control method
target_temp: 48 # Host machine cooling fan start temperature
min_temp: 0 # Minimum temperature, an error will occur below this temperature
max_temp: 90 # Maximum temperature, an error will occur above this temperature
off_below: 0.10
kick_start_time: 0.50
max_speed: 0.8 # Maximum speed, 80% of full power operation
min_speed: 0.3 # Minimum speed, 30% of full power operation
